Partial table of contents: The Response of Ganglionic Neurons to Axotomy (P. Smith et al.). Axotomy Produces Dedifferentiation but not Repetitive Discharge in Hamster Dorsal Root Ganglion Cells (S. Gurtu & P. Smith). Incorporation of 32 P into Nucleotides of Regenerating Rat Dorsal Root Ganglia (J. Sjoberg & M. Kanje). Axonal Control of Schwann Cell Differentiation (R. Mirsky & K. Jessen). Interactions of Growing Axons with Fibronectin and Laminin (P. Letourneau). Influence of the Acellular Fibrin Matrix on Nerve Regeneration Success within the Silicone Chamber Model (L. Williams et al.). The Importance of Appropriate Electrical Stimulation to Influence Denervated Muscle (W. Nix). Does Optimal Peripheral Nerve Regeneration Require Cells from the General Connective Tissue? (C. Jenq & R. Coggeshall). Acceleration of Peripheral Nerve Regeneration (S. Pockett & B. Philip). Transmitter Release and Synaptogenesis (M. Poo). Synaptic Plasticity following Motor Nerve Injury in Frogs (A. Grinnell). Factors that Influence the Maintenance of Normal and Regenerating Axon Terminals (Y. Yao). Structure-function Relationships in Cat Muscle Spindles Reinnervation after Long-term Denervation (D. Barker, J. Scott & M. Stacey). Neurospecificity following Sensory Nerve Regeneration (K. Horch). Improved Morphological and Functional Recovery of Skeletal Muscle Grafts (R. Carlsen et al.). Index.Gordon, Tessa is the author of 'Current Status of Peripheral Nerve Regeneration', published 1987 under ISBN 9780471609438 and ISBN 0471609439.
